IR: Add SPIR-V disassembly for embedded downstream IR dumps (#6529)
* IR: Add SPIR-V disassembly for embedded downstream IR dumps When dumping IR that contains embedded downstream SPIR-V code (via EmbeddedDownstreamIR instructions), display the disassembled SPIR-V instead of just showing "<binary blob>". This CL also does: - Adds a new interface for disassembly and get result. - Modify export-library-generics.slang test test to check for the disassembled SPIR-V Fixes #6513 * Add module-dual-target-verify test Fixes #6517 Adds a new test to verify that dxil and spirv targets are stored separately in the precompiled blob. * Fix review comments from cheneym2 * format code --------- Co-authored-by: slangbot <186143334+slangbot@users.noreply.github.com>
